Meghalaya: Rajya Sabha MP WR Kharlukhi files FIR against YouTuber for accusing him of corruption, says “will resign…if proven guilty”

First Published: 20th June, 2024 20:33 IST

Kharlukhi threatened to file defamation case against anyone who wrongfully tried to accuse him of corruption charges.

Dr. WR Kharlukhi, Rajya Sabha MP from Meghalaya today came down heavily on a YouTuber for allegedly accusing him of corruption in the implementation of the Members of Parliament Local Area Development Scheme (MPLADS) in the state.

The Rajya Sabha MP has also filed an FIR with the cyber crime police station against the YouTuber RS Kharbani and said that he is very transparent and open to any investigation any time.

He said that he is ready to go to jail if anyone comes with proof of corruption and if proven guilty, he will resign from politics and as Rajya Sabha MP.

He said that he does not believe in social media as it acts as a negative vulture that feeds on a negative carcass, however he will write to the State Government demanding CBI enquiry into this.

Regarding the scheme, Kharlukhi said that he started getting the MP scheme for 2022-2023 as there was no scheme given during the Covid-19 pandemic. But for 2023–2024, the system was changed. The district authorities and BDOs received the scheme directly from the parliament, not the rural development department in Delhi.

Kharlukhi claimed that there was nothing to hide, saying that he has executed the entire Rs 5 crore MP scheme approved for 2022–2023 while the recipients of the 2024 scheme have also now reached the beneficiaries. The delay was due to the 18th Lok Sabha elections.

He further threatened to file defamation case against anyone who wrongfully tried to accuse him of corruption charges.
